North Hempstead residents can save time by starting with the town’s permits-and-licenses page before guessing which department owns a request. The page gathers apply-for routes, which is useful for homeowners, business owners, event organizers, and residents dealing with local approvals. The practical check is to identify whether the issue belongs to buildings, clerk licensing, parks, public works, or another department, then use the current form or portal from the town page.
Use this town page when you know an approval is needed but do not yet know the department. Write down the property or event address, activity, deadline, and any existing application or permit number. Then open the listed Buildings, Clerk, Parks, Public Works, or other department route for the current form and instructions.
